True Crime
- Serial: This groundbreaking podcast series delves into a single true crime case, exploring the complexities of justice and human nature.
- Crime Junkie: Hosted by two best friends, Crime Junkie covers a wide range of true crime stories, from historical events to recent unsolved mysteries.
- My Favorite Murder: This comedy-driven true crime podcast features hosts Karen Kilgariff and Georgia Hardstark discussing their favorite murder cases, often with a humorous twist.

News and Politics
- The Daily: This daily news podcast from The New York Times provides a concise overview of the most important stories of the day.
- Pod Save America: Hosted by former Obama administration officials, Pod Save America offers a progressive perspective on American politics.
- Up First: This morning news podcast from NPR covers the top stories of the day in a brief and informative format.
